Maryland's climate presents a mix of challenges for roofs. The state experiences hot, humid summers that can stress roofing materials. Winter brings freezing temperatures and snow, increasing the risk of ice dams and leaks. Coastal areas also deal with salt spray and strong winds. What is roofing tar used for?

Roofing tar is a sealant commonly used for roof repairs. It helps to fill small cracks and gaps. This application prevents water from seeping into your home. It is a practical solution for certain roofing needs. We use the most appropriate materials for your repair.
